I just received my G0 Q6600 L723A890 from Club-IT today and (probably against my better judgement) I've thrown it into my system cause I simply couldn't resist.

System is basically whats in my sig. and the Vapo LS is stock (although its always been very good).

Vid on my G0 Q is 1.3125v and it's currently running at 9 x 445 (4005mhz) at 1.45v Bios (1.43 real) with the evap temp showing -48c idle(writing this). I haven't run much in the way of stability testing yet but load temps seem to be running at about -42 or -43c which is a couple of degrees better than I was getting on my Xeon 3060 at 9x485 (4365) at 1.68v (bios) 1.66 real.

Any thoughts on if I can/should push it further?
